#d2cb59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2cb59 is composed of 82.4% red, 79.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 56.5 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d2cb59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#a59700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#d2cb59 color description : Moderate yellow.
#d2cb59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2cb59 has RGB values of R:210, G:203,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.03, Y:0.58,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13814617.

Shades and Tints of #d2cb59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2cb59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999992 is the less saturated color, while #fbef30 is the most saturated one.
